"客服不应该只是一个部门而应该是整个公司"
— Tony Hsieh
Simplified Meaning:
This quote means that looking after customers isn’t just the job of one team or department in a company. Everyone who works at the company should care about and help the customers. For example, if you go to a restaurant, it's not only the waiter who should make sure you have a good experience. The chef, the cleaners, and even the manager should all contribute to making sure you are happy with your visit and want to come back. In a store, it’s not only the customer service desk who should help you find what you need. Any employee you ask for help should be ready and willing to assist you. This way, customers feel valued and are more likely to have a positive opinion of the business. When every worker from the boss to the floor staff helps with customer satisfaction, it builds a good reputation. This approach can lead to better business because happy customers often tell their friends and stay loyal. So, it's wise for any business to train all their employees to be helpful and courteous to each and every customer.
